Warsan Shire

About

Warsan Shire: the poet your English professor won't shut up about. Born in Kenya to Somali parents and raised in London, Shire has a knack for turning life's mess into lyrical gold. Best known for her chapbook "Teaching My Mother How to Give Birth," she's the literary equivalent of that cool kid who skips class but still aces the test. Her words have graced Beyoncé's "Lemonade," because why not dominate both the literary and pop culture realms? Shire's poignant verses tackle identity, migration, and womanhood with a wit that makes you wonder how she fits it all into such tight, eloquent packages. If you haven't read her yet, prepare to feel both enlightened and woefully under-accomplished.
